Up for bid is this 1969 dodge 1 ton pwer wagon with a cummins diesel installed. This truck has been in our family for many years. For about a decade it was our pulling truck having taken the championship in it's class it's final year of pulling. It sat for some years after that and then I installed a cummins. The engine has been totally rebuilt before being installed. It is a 1998 p-pumped 12 valve engine. I installed a #10 fuel plate and advanced the timing. It has a factory hx-35 turbo. it has a getrag 5 speed transmission and a 205 divorced transfer case. The front axle is the original dana 70 with 4:10 gears and a full posi traction locker. The rear axle is a dana 80 also with 4:10 gears and a posi. The original pulling hitch, weight bracket, and ladder bars are still on the truck. Yes these are the orginal miles on the truck. It was a fire truck most of it's life.After the install of the cummins I have not yet been able to get the speedo working. This is a factory 1 ton truck with the correct 1 ton fenders. The front axle is a dually front so the tires set out. It has new bull hauler stacks and sounds great if you like loud. The tires have about 75% tread. No power steering but has power brakes. We have called this truck Sampson for as long as we have had it. The trans grinds into 3rd gear if you shift fast. I have a rebuilt nv-4500 to sell cheap to whoever gets this truck. The suspension is totally original and stock. The tires are 35" b.f.g. all terrian. Last July I entered this truck in the 4 wheel jamboree in Bloomsburg, Pa and it drew alot of attention. The engine has been set back 6" to allow for the radiator and the inner cooler. I fully intend to sell this truck this week so bid to buy or come and check it out in person and make an offer. Dodge Dart getting hatchback variant... sort of
Thu, 25 Apr 2013In other parts of the world, Fiat builds and sells a version of the Dodge Dart called the Viaggio, and it appears that in addition to the current sedan bodystyle, a new hatchback version of the car is also in the works. Autocar says that the general manager for China's Guangzhou-Fiat joint venture, John Burton, has confirmed that a new Viaggio hatchback will be revealed by the end of this year before it goes on sale in early 2014.
The Viaggio will soon be joined by the 2014 Jeep Cherokee, which in China will be called the Liberty Light, at the Guangzhou-Fiat plant. While the idea of a Dodge Dart hatchback might be enough to enable most of us to forget about the Dodge Caliber, a North American variant doesn't appear to be in the cards. We reached out to Chrysler PR boss Rick Deneau, and he offered a succinct: "No plans at this time."
